Ramen brings its rich, umami-packed broth and customizable toppings to the table, while Minestrone counters with a hearty blend of vegetables, beans, and pasta in a comforting tomato base. The clash is not just one of flavors but of cultures: the deep, intricate layers of an Asian staple against the rustic, wholesome simplicity of an Italian classic. Fans are fiercely divided, each loyal to their bowl's signature blend of ingredients and the unique eating experience it offers.
